Through our PE classes and afterschool programme many girls have been introduced to cricket this term. We have established links with Civil Service CC, CIYMS CC and Holywood CC and really appreciate their assistance with coaching and developing the game. Our U13 team competed at the Super 8s Cricket Tournament in Friends School Lisburn on Tuesday 12th June. Here they performed exceptionally well and progressed out of the group stages to meet Methody in the semi-final and won and met Wallace HS in the final where they narrowly lost. This was a great achievement to finish runners up against more experienced players and teams and bodes well for the future.
On Friday 15th June 5 Strathearn cricket teams competed at Holywood CC tournament against Sullivan and Rockport. With nearly 50 girls involved from Strathearn it was a great day with them getting lots of match play and lots of fun. Again a super way to introduce girls to the sport and we hope that they will continue to be involved over the summer and next year. Thanks to Holywood CC for organising this tournament.
